    Abstract: Provided is a radial vane with which manufacturing is possible with superior economy, without incurring a cut loss associated with vane separation in a weld part of a thread bundle. With a longitudinal intermediate part of a contiguous bundle of threads being a fold-over part, both end parts of the fold-over part of the thread bundle are opened into radial shapes and superpositioned, leaving a space in the center part of the fold-over part, a ring-shaped fold-over part (12) is formed within the circumference of the space in the center part thereof. The outer part of the ring-shaped fold-over part (12) is welded in a ring shape, forming a ring-shaped core part (13). A through hole (11) is formed in the inner side of the fold-over part (12), and radial vane parts (14) are formed in which a plurality of thread materials (21) extend outward from the core part (13) toward the outer circumference side from all regions of the circumference direction.

    Abstract: In a 360-degree toothbrush in which a brush head is formed by superposing disk-shaped radial vanes 1 in an axial direction, the arranging pitch of the radial vanes 1 is increased so as to make the bristle density appropriate. Spacers are not used between the radial vanes 1 so as to increase the productivity, and to improve the hygiene condition. In order to realize these aspects, an annular protrusion or protrusions 3 are formed on one or both of the surfaces of an annular weld portion 2 of the radial vane 1. The annular protrusion 3 is formed at the same time when forming the weld portion 2 in a welding step in which the bristle bundle is opened radially and the center part is welded so that the radial vane 1 is manufactured.
